Abstract
It is of major interest to determine the physico-chemical properties, dissociation constants and lipophilicity of potential drugs owing to t heir implication in absorption mechanisms. The HPLC capacity factors a ppear to be attractive and readily accessible lipophilic parameters. A n isocratic HPLC method was designed using a C-8 column to determine t he relative lipophilicity for two sets of 5-HT3 receptor antagonists, including tropine and quinolizine analogues. Dimethyloctylamine was ad ded to the eluent to mask silanophilic interactions and lead to a pred ominant partitioning mechanism. The capacity factors determined by a m onocratic procedure showed good correlations with the distribution coe fficients obtained by the shake-flask method, showing the validity of capacity factors as lipophilicity descriptors for close analogues.
